The future of Julián Álvarez at Atlético Madrid continues to generate uncertainty. Amid intense weeks and an increasingly complex situation, the Argentine forward has once again missed training and will not be available for the team's next match.
The absence of the attacker has extended for the third consecutive day and Diego Simeone confirmed in a press conference that Álvarez will not be part of the match against Sevilla, corresponding to a new round of La Liga.
Simeone confirmed Julián Álvarez's absence
The Argentine coach referred again to the forward's situation and highlighted his importance within the squad. When asked about his availability, he was emphatic: "I remain in the same position, in sporting terms to help him continue being the very important player he is for us. Clearly, Julián will not be there tomorrow."
Simeone also spoke about the context surrounding Julián Álvarez and the stance adopted by the institution. "I understand that your questions revolve around what is happening with Julián. From the club's side, it has been very clear and straightforward about what will happen," he expressed.
